Toggl Track centers on time and work logging, with project, client, and tag structures that map to how most teams run day-to-day execution. Automatic tracking can capture when tracked apps are used, and manual controls allow quick corrections when employees switch tasks mid-session. Reporting groups activity by person and project, and exports support downstream analysis outside the app.

A key tradeoff is that Toggl Track does not provide device-level location tracking like GPS or Wi-Fi positioning, so it fits work-time accountability more than field workforce monitoring. It works best when work is primarily knowledge-based or desk-based and when managers need consistent time capture for capacity planning and delivery reporting.

Insightful is a strong fit for operations teams that need location history as a first-class artifact, because it emphasizes breadcrumb-style timelines and repeatable reporting views. Configuration can be organized around devices and associations so that “who” and “where” remain queryable after a shift ends. Integration depth tends to matter for this buyer segment, since Insightful’s API and event outputs can connect tracking data to internal systems and audit trails.

Insightful’s tradeoff is that it is less suited to one-off investigations where raw tracking logs are the only output needed. It fits best when teams run recurring field workflows and want consistent location history plus alert-driven exception handling during operations.

Teramind collects detailed activity signals that help correlate what people do on endpoints with how they interact with systems. Admins can configure monitoring scope and enforce permission boundaries through RBAC and audit log trails. The product’s data access surface supports programmatic workflows through webhooks and an API for incident routing and reporting.

A key tradeoff is that Teramind’s strongest differentiator is endpoint behavior intelligence, not location-only tracking, so location-centric requirements may feel secondary. It fits teams running investigations, insider-risk reviews, or compliance checks where location context and device activity need to be tied to user identity.

Jibble is people tracking software that centers on mobile clock-in and activity capture rather than only device-level GPS pings. It records attendance events, groups them by user and team, and builds dashboards that convert raw check-ins into time and behavior views.

The system also supports location-based checks tied to geofences and can emit data to external systems for workflow automation. Admin controls cover organization setup, user access, and reporting so managers can audit daily activity patterns.

Hubstaff records employee work activity and ties it to time tracking, screenshots, and optional location reporting. It also supports attendance-style verification through app activity and timer-based logging that managers can review in dashboards.

Integrations connect Hubstaff to common HR and scheduling workflows, while administrative controls govern who can view which monitoring data. Automation options include alerts and exports for operations teams that need ongoing visibility rather than manual reports.

Time Doctor focuses on employee time tracking and activity monitoring rather than GPS-style field tracking, with screenshots and idle detection tied to work sessions. It captures attendance-related signals like application and website usage, then generates reports for managers who need visibility across teams.

Admins can configure tracking levels and data retention settings, and workers see in-product transparency around what is recorded. Automation and integration support center on connecting tracked time data into broader HR and workflow systems.

Pitfalls that repeatedly derail people tracking rollouts

People tracking deployments fail when the chosen signals do not match the operational workflow or when governance is treated as an afterthought. Several gaps show up consistently across the reviewed tools in location focus, device mapping discipline, and governance configuration requirements.

The mistakes below map directly to concrete limitations in tools like Toggl Track, Insightful, Jibble, Hubstaff, Time Doctor, ActivTrak, TimeCamp, DeskTime, and Veriato.

  • Choosing a time tracker for field monitoring without location timeline coverage

    Toggl Track and TimeCamp focus on time and activity visibility with limited emphasis on GPS-style field worker monitoring. When field workflows require investigation-grade location timelines, Insightful or Veriato fit the workflow better than time-accounting tools.

  • Skipping device-to-user mapping discipline for location event context

    Insightful requires careful initial setup to map devices to users so location history stays connected to the right person context. Veriato can also become hard to scale without disciplined device-group ownership for governance and auditability.

  • Underestimating governance configuration for screenshot or monitoring scope

    Hubstaff screenshot settings require governance discipline to avoid overcollection, and screenshot configuration ties into manager visibility expectations. Teramind also needs deliberate policy configuration because fine-grained governance depends on intentional monitoring scope definitions.

  • Assuming alert rules and analytics work out of the box for complex multi-signal logic

    Insightful notes that alert rules can be limited for complex multi-signal logic, and advanced analytics depend on integration or reporting tooling. ActivTrak can require alert tuning iterations to reduce false positives when monitoring policies are complex across roles and environments.

  • Expecting breadcrumb depth without handling retention and investigation workload

    Veriato breadcrumb trails can create heavy retention needs for long investigations, which increases storage and review workload for auditors. Teams with short investigation windows may find route replay less operationally efficient than tighter shift-focused workflows.

Frequently Asked Questions About people tracking software

How do Toggl Track and Time Doctor capture work sessions, and what data is missing for field use cases?
Toggl Track records work via manual timers plus automatic activity capture in browser and desktop, then reports by project and client. Time Doctor generates session views from idle detection and application or website activity, which keeps office work visibility strong. Both tools omit device heartbeat traces and route replay, so field monitoring needs a platform like Veriato or Insightful for location history.
Which tool ties location history to queryable timelines for investigations across shifts?
Insightful builds timeline-first location history tied to device associations, which supports shift and incident review with queryable event sequences. Veriato also stores traces for route replay, but it centers monitoring around geofence alerts and breadcrumb-style monitoring. Teramind focuses on employee activity intelligence rather than location timelines, so it does not replace timeline-first location analysis.
What breaks if a team needs SSO and audit logs for monitoring governance instead of simple admin settings?
Teramind is built for governed monitoring workflows with audit log coverage around monitoring configuration and access, and RBAC helps control who can view what. Hubstaff and Jibble provide admin controls for access and reporting scopes, but they do not target the same audit-driven governance model. If SSO and audit-grade traceability are required for monitoring changes, Teramind fits the governance requirement and others may fall short.
How do Hubstaff and Jibble differ when managers require mobile check-in evidence tied to location?
Jibble emphasizes mobile clock-in plus activity capture and can tie checks to geofences for daily verification, then groups results by user and team. Hubstaff couples time tracking with optional screenshots and location reporting, then managers review dashboards that correlate session time with captured evidence. If the primary workflow is daily field attendance verification with location checks, Jibble matches the check-in model better.
Which tool exposes APIs for automation, and how does the event model affect integrations?
TimeCamp provides an API designed for event-driven automation that syncs time entries and activity status into internal systems. Insightful also offers API-based integration patterns that connect tracking signals to downstream tools through event delivery mechanisms. Veriato uses API-driven workflows around location events and geofence outcomes, so the integration shape differs between time-entry events and location-trace events.
How should teams plan data migration when switching from manual logs to automated tracking?
Toggl Track supports exporting usage data for offline analysis, which helps convert historical manual logs into a reporting baseline before moving to automated capture. TimeCamp and Time Doctor both generate timesheet-style reporting from captured sessions, so imports must align with the target data model for entries and session boundaries. For location histories, Veriato and Insightful rely on device association and trace event timelines, so migration must include identifiers and event ordering, not just dates.
When does DeskTime outperform browser-only activity tools for attendance-style reporting?
DeskTime generates timesheets from background computer activity events, then attaches screenshots and activity context for manager review. Toggl Track can capture browser and desktop activity, but it is structured around manual and automated time recording by project or client. If the requirement is automatic timesheet generation with consistent computer-activity sessions, DeskTime fits better than browser-centered capture.
What is the tradeoff between screenshot-heavy monitoring and timeline-first location or endpoint behavior context?
Hubstaff ties screenshots to timed work sessions for selective activity evidence that managers can correlate to timers. Teramind pairs activity monitoring with screen, application, and user behavior context under governed access and audit logging. For location investigations, Insightful emphasizes queryable location timelines and Veriato emphasizes breadcrumb trails with route replay, so screenshot-first evidence is not the dominant context.
Which tool is most suitable for lone-worker style location monitoring with trace replay?
Veriato supports event-driven field monitoring with device heartbeat collection, geofence-based zone entry and zone exit alerts, and route replay from stored traces. Insightful focuses on timeline-first location history tied to device associations for shift and incident review. If the core requirement is investigation-grade location trails and geofence outcomes, Veriato matches that workflow better than desk-based trackers.
